Affordable Patio Flooring Options

One of the most significant aspects of your patio is the flooring. It sets the tone for the entire space and provides a solid foundation for your furniture and decor. But high-quality patio flooring can be expensive. So, let's explore some budget-friendly alternatives.

Concrete is a popular and affordable option. It's durable, low-maintenance, and can be stained or stamped to resemble more expensive materials like brick or stone. For a more natural look, consider gravel or pea stone. They're inexpensive, easy to install, and add a touch of rustic charm to your patio.

Give your concrete patio a facelift with a simple staining project. This involves applying an acid-based stain to the concrete, which penetrates the surface and creates a unique, marbled effect. It's a relatively easy process that requires minimal tools and materials, making it an affordable way to transform your patio.

To get started, you'll need to clean and prepare your concrete surface, apply the stain, and then seal it to protect the finish. With a little patience and some elbow grease, you'll have a stunning, one-of-a-kind patio floor that looks like it cost a fortune.

For a more natural, organic look, consider creating gravel pathways through your patio. This is a simple and affordable way to define different areas of your patio and add a touch of rustic charm. Plus, gravel is easy to install and maintain, making it a practical choice for busy homeowners.

To create a gravel pathway, start by laying down a weed barrier to prevent weeds from growing through. Then, spread a layer of gravel over the area, using a rake to smooth it out and create a level surface. For added stability, you can also lay down a layer of landscape fabric before adding the gravel.

Once you've got your patio flooring sorted, it's time to focus on the furniture. Comfortable, stylish seating is essential for enjoying your outdoor space. But high-quality patio furniture can be expensive. So, let's look at some budget-friendly alternatives.

One of the best ways to save money on patio furniture is to buy second-hand. Check out local classifieds, garage sales, and thrift stores for gently used furniture that's in good condition. With a little elbow grease and some paint or stain, you can transform old furniture into stylish, on-trend pieces that look like new.

DIY Pallet Furniture

Pallets are a gardener's best friend. They're affordable, durable, and can be transformed into a variety of useful garden structures, including furniture. With a little creativity and some basic carpentry skills, you can turn old pallets into stunning patio furniture that looks like it came straight from a high-end catalog.

To get started, you'll need to disassemble the pallets and cut the wood to the desired size. Then, you can use screws or nails to assemble your furniture. For added comfort, consider adding cushions or pillows to your pallet furniture. And to protect your furniture from the elements, apply a coat of sealant or paint.

Upcycled Furniture

Another way to save money on patio furniture is to upcycle old furniture you already have. This could be anything from an old dining table that's seen better days to a worn-out sofa that's been gathering dust in the garage. With a little creativity and some elbow grease, you can transform old furniture into stylish, functional patio pieces.

For example, you could turn an old dining table into a stunning outdoor dining table by sanding it down, painting it, and adding a protective sealant. Or, you could transform an old sofa into a cozy outdoor lounge by adding some weather-resistant cushions and a canopy for shade.

Inexpensive Patio Decor Ideas

Once you've got your patio furniture sorted, it's time to add the finishing touches. Decorating your patio doesn't have to cost a fortune. With a little creativity and some DIY projects, you can create a stunning space that's full of personality and charm.

One of the easiest and most affordable ways to decorate your patio is with plants. They add a touch of nature to your space, improve air quality, and can even help to regulate temperature. Plus, there are plenty of low-maintenance, budget-friendly plant options to choose from.

DIY Planters

Create your own planters using affordable materials like terracotta pots, wooden crates, or even upcycled items like old boots or tin cans. This is a fun and easy DIY project that allows you to get creative and add a personal touch to your patio decor.

To make your own planters, simply choose a material, clean it up, and add some drainage holes if necessary. Then, fill it with soil and add your plants. For added stability, you can also add some pebbles or gravel to the bottom of your planter.

Upcycled Lighting

Lighting is an essential aspect of patio decor. It sets the mood, adds ambiance, and extends the use of your patio into the evening hours. But high-quality outdoor lighting can be expensive. So, let's look at some budget-friendly alternatives.

One of the best ways to save money on patio lighting is to upcycle old items into unique, one-of-a-kind lighting fixtures. For example, you could turn an old mason jar into a charming lantern by adding a tea light candle and some paint. Or, you could transform an old wooden crate into a stunning pendant light by adding some string lights and a hook.

To get started, choose an item that you want to upcycle, clean it up, and then add any necessary modifications. For example, if you're turning a mason jar into a lantern, you'll need to drill a hole in the lid to accommodate the tea light candle. Once you've made any necessary modifications, add your lighting element and enjoy your unique, budget-friendly patio lighting.
